About this banknote

The banknote was issued by "El Banco de Curicó" in Chile. The series was issued in 1882 by local banks during a period when private banks were allowed to issue their own currencies in Chile. This practice was part of an effort to meet local economic needs and facilitate trade.

The front side design features a portrait of Captain Arturo Prat, a prominent Chilean naval officer, and motifs including a child with wheat. The back shows a depiction of a naval ship. This banknote was printed by the American Bank Note Company, a well-known security printing company in New York, specializing in high-quality banknotes.
